Trazan & Banarne (Banarne stressed on the second syllable) was a children's show with Lasse Åberg and Klasse Möllberg. The series was partly financed by Trafiksäkerhetsverket, that's why they had Olyckan in it. But they also had a lot of sketches, songs, and cartoons. The songs were perform by Electric Banana Band, and like you said, they consisted of studio musicians and very proficient. The humor was intentionally corny, and the general mood of the show was very laid back and relaxed (except for the Tex Avery cartoons!). But I liked it a lot as a kid. It's basically a art-house psa. Lasse Åberg The multi fascinated artist that is behind this. It all started that he wanted to do a child programme Trazan & Banarne (Banarne is a word pun on Arne and Banan = Banana, and Trazan is a word play om Tarzan and the swedis slang term for rag). And then it turned into a rock band. They wanted to be a kid oriented version of Kiss. So the actual band members are some of Sweden's most well known studio artists like Janne Schaffer.
